SlackBoard, a company producing a Learning Management System (LMS) would like to know whether they need to run additional servers due to increased use of its LMS. SlackBoard knows that, historically, the average user spent about 75 minutes per day logged into their SlackBoard classes and that time spent logged in is approximately normally distributed. A recent random sample of 64 accounts resulted in an average time of 91 logged in per day with a standard deviation of 66 minutes per day. Formulate and test a hypothesis to determine whether there is evidence to that there has been a change in average individual use time per day. Conduct your test at a significance level of a = 0.1.
